Advanced diagnostic tools—such as Magnetic Resonance Imaging (MRI), Computed Tomography (CT) scanners, and digital X-ray systems—represent some of the most power-intensive equipment in modern hospitals. Supporting this sophisticated equipment requires stable, high-wattage power infrastructures, making them a central focus within the Medical Power Supply Market. These high-end systems demand clean, stable power delivery to capture high-resolution anatomical imagery without distortion or system lag.
Because diagnostic scanners generate sudden peak loads during operation, their underlying power systems must handle rapid power bursts while maintaining tight voltage regulation. Enclosed and open-frame power supplies equipped with active Power Factor Correction (PFC) are widely deployed in these setups to maximize grid efficiency and reduce harmonic distortion. Additionally, robust internal shielding is necessary to contain electromagnetic radiation that could interfere with signal acquisition in sensitive imaging detectors.
